    Abstract: A keyboard equipped with illuminated keycaps mainly includes a keyboard portion and a plurality of lighting units. The keyboard portion includes a circuit board with a plurality of keyboard command portions, a plurality of keycaps respectively corresponding to the keyboard command portions and a plurality of elastic support members located between the circuit board and keycaps are depressed by the keycaps to trigger the keyboard command portions. The keycaps and elastic support members form a light emitting zone. The lighting units correspond respectively to each of the keycaps. Each of the lighting units includes a light emitting chip located on the circuit board, a package layer covering the light emitting chip and a light mask layer locally disposed on the package layer to mask light from the light emitting chip towards the abutting keycap such that the light is confined to generate illumination merely in the light emitting zone.

    Abstract: A method for forcibly resetting a microcontroller is provided. A switching module is provided to power a microcontroller. The switching module detects through the control pin whether a notification port of a load connected to the control pin changes its potential level in response to a communication error between the load and the microcontroller detected by the load. When the switching module learns the change in the potential level of the notification pin, a powering status of the switching module is switched to stop powering the microcontroller to cause the microcontroller to stop operating. It is detected through the control pin whether the load again changes the potential level of the notification port in response to the microcontroller having stopped operating. When the change is detected, the powering status of the switching module is switched to again power and reactivate the microcontroller.

    Abstract: An inrush current recording module is installed in a power supply unit. The power supply unit has a front-stage power circuit and a back-stage power circuit. The front-stage power circuit includes a first ground terminal, and the back-stage power circuit includes a second ground terminal. The inrush current recording module includes a series circuit and a detection recording unit. The series circuit is formed by a capacitor and a resistor, and includes two ends thereof respectively connected to the first ground terminal and the second ground terminal. The detection recording unit detects the resistor to generate a voltage signal, compares the voltage signal with a voltage determination level, starts timing an inspection period when the voltage signal is greater than the voltage determination level, and records whether a current inrush current is harmful or harmless according to whether a power output signal is obtained within the inspection period.

    Abstract: A waterproof piezoelectric ceramic speaker includes a ceramic composite and a vibration membrane. The ceramic composite includes a ceramic plate and a driving electrode assembly arranged on the ceramic plate and supplying a driving voltage to the ceramic plate to generate vibration for the ceramic plate. The vibration membrane includes a first vibration layer and a second vibration layer respectively adhered to two opposite surfaces of the ceramic composite. The first vibration layer and the second vibration layer respectively have a resonance member adhered to the ceramic plate and resonating with the ceramic plate synchronously, a waterproof member connecting with the resonance member to seal the driving electrode assembly, and a bonding member extending from a perimeter of the resonance member to seal the resonance member.

    Abstract: A headphone wireless expansion device for switching among multiple targets is connected to an information device to receive audio data which is then transmitted to a headphone for playing. The headphone wireless expansion device includes multi-target connection data and an audio control mechanism. The multi-target connection data includes a plurality of device identification codes, a plurality of device authorization codes corresponding to a plurality of information devices respectively, and a plurality of audio tags corresponding to the device identification codes and the device authorization codes respectively. The audio control mechanism searches the audio tag having audio features same as that of the unrecognized audio signal, and reads the corresponding device identification code and device authorization code. The headphone wireless expansion device enables a conventional wired headphone to wirelessly connect with the information device and switch among multiple information devices via a voice control method through identifying the audio tag.

    Abstract: A thin keyboard depressing structure includes a circuit board and a frame. The circuit board includes a plurality of trigger portions each can be triggered to generate a keyboard signal. The frame is stacked over the circuit board and forms an outer frame, a plurality of inner frames and a plurality of keycaps in an integrated manner. The outer frame has a plurality of holding zones corresponding to the trigger portions. Each keycap is held in one holding zone corresponding to one trigger portion. The outer frame and the keycap are bridged by one inner frame. Each inner frame has at least two first connecting portions connected to the outer frame and at least two second connecting portions connected to the keycap. Each first connecting portion and each second connecting portion are bridged by a support portion.

    Abstract: A control system capable of controlling activating/deactivating of multiple motherboards via cloud includes a plurality of motherboards, a plurality of power supplies respectively corresponding to the motherboards, a cloud monitoring platform, and a power on/off control module connected to the motherboards and signally electrically connected to the cloud monitoring platform. The cloud monitoring platform includes a graphic control interface, and allows to a user to log in for operations to generate a control signal. After receiving the control signal, the power on/off control module analyzes the control signal to determine to output a trigger signal to at least one of the motherboards. In response to the trigger signal received, the motherboard outputs a power on/off signal to the corresponding power supply connected to turn on or turn of that power supply.

    Abstract: A multi-instruction switch for enhancing electrical insulation is provided. The multi-instruction switch includes a housing, a common pin and a switching pin set. The housing comprises an accommodating space which includes a conductive elastic plate moving back-and-forth and a support rack therein. The conductive elastic plate includes a normal connection section and a switching connection section. The support rack includes a limiting track. The common pin is normally in electrical contact with the normal connection section in the housing. The switching pin set includes a first pin having a contact section and a second pin having a trigger section. The limiting track includes a first insulation plate, a second insulation plate, and an insulation space between the first and second insulation plates. As such, the present invention enhances the insulation effect by the first and second insulation plates and the insulation space located at the limiting track.

    Abstract: An illuminated keyboard is equipped with a thin key module which includes a support frame with multiple keycap installation apertures and multiple keycaps corresponding to the keycap installation apertures. Each keycap has at least three movable arms each is connected between the first wall of one side of the keycap and the second wall of the keycap installation aperture. The support frame, keycaps and movable arms are integrally formed by injection. The movable arm has a first connecting section connected to the keycap and a second connecting section connected to the first connecting section at a first bend spot. The second connecting section is extended between the keycap and support frame and connected to the keycap installation aperture. In the illuminated keyboard, light is generated by a lighting unit and transmitted through a light guide plate or light guide circuit board to project to the keycaps for illumination.
